2008 DYNA LOW & 1987 FXSTC ....  Age forces sale. It's time to hang up our jackets.  This auction is for both bikes. Not one or the other so please don't ask.  The 2008 Dyna has 4800 miles and my wife is the second owner. Bone stock except for the $400 quick release windshield. Color "Purple Haze" was offered by the factory for a short time as a special color. The bike is as perfect as a used bike can be...The tires are a little dusty and that's about it. All manuals, security system key fobs included. 

The other bike is a 1987 Soft Tail Custom, VIN # 1HD1DKL13HY019338.  I am the original owner. The bike has 68,000 miles and runs like a watch. Front forks have 4" over tubes (stock tubes included). It has the tallest SE cam that can be installed without removing the heads, an SE carb and an SE ignition module. Uses no oil and at 55-65 MPH gets almost 60 MPG...No, it's not too lean, no pinging and the plug color reads perfect.  I have installed what was called "European Gearing" (smaller rear sprocket and shorter belt) before H-D made it the stock set up in 1993... 70 MPH at about 2600 RPM instead of almost 2900 RPM. The oil and filter have been changed every 3000 miles since new. All other fluids changed when required. The heads have never been off. I bought the bike new in Corvallis, Oregon in June of 1987. The original sales invoice and owners manual as well as a shop manual are included.  Breaks my heart to sell it but time moves on....

New 2012 Harley-Davidson Models Named in CARB Documents

Mon, 20 Jun 2011

Documents released by the California Air Resources Board reveal two new models from Harley-Davidson’s 2012 lineup: a 10th anniversary edition V-Rod and a new member of the Dyna family. The CARB documents list motorcycles that have received approval for the state of California. The Motor Company has received approval for several 2012 models including the 2012 Harley-Davidson Night Rod Special Anniversary and the 2012 Harley-Davidson Switchback.

Zero Motorcycles Named to Made in USA Foundation Hall of Fame

Tue, 03 Jul 2012

The Made in the USA Foundation has named Zero Motorcycles to its 2012 Hall of Fame class, recognizing the electric motorcycle manufacturer’s commitment to American manufacturing. Zero Motorcycles, founded in 2006 in Santa Cruz, Calif., by former NASA engineer Neal Saiki, becomes the second motorcycle manufacturer named to the Foundation’s Hall of Fame. Harley-Davidson was inducted in 2011.
